Nope. I don't really care about the flip. If I enjoy the card I feel that much better if it is a 6 because it means I paid less for it. Let someone else try to bump it; if I sell they can pay me for the bump potential.

Leon, I use VCP to get a baseline read on a card. It does allow click-throughs to recent eBay completed listings, which is helpful. I usually check the low and high sales to see if there was some reason I can spot for the out of the norm price. I paid more for this card than VCP average for a 6 because the centering and registration made the card really look good to me. I imagine the toning on the back accounts for the technical grade.
